Style & Fit Guide

Engagement gowns in this collection range from voluminous kalidar silhouettes to sleek straight cuts, offering options for varied body shapes and preferences. Floor-length designs elongate the figure, while structured lehengas add regal presence. For UK garden receptions or Australia summer celebrations, lighter fabrics like organza and chiffon provide airy comfort, whereas velvet and slub raw silk suit Canada winter receptions or UAE evening formals. Pair with trousers or traditional pajamas for balanced proportion.

Fabric & Craft Highlights

Recurring materials include organza, chiffon, cotton silk, raw silk, velvet, and net, each chosen for its drape and texture. Embroidery techniques span zari, resham, sequins, gota patti, Kashmiri Taanka, and banarsi dori work, delivering visual depth and artisanal charm. Metallic accents and broad borders enhance ceremonial appeal, while printed silk dupattas or richly embroidered shawls add a statement layer. These fabrics and crafts ensure the gowns feel luxurious yet comfortable across climates from US summer evenings to Canada winter banquets.

Occasion & Styling Tips

Select pastel tones for daytime nikah or baat pakki, jewel tones for evening walima or barat, and vibrant contrasts for mehndi or dholki. Accessories like embroidered shawls for Canada winter or light organza dupattas for Australia summer can adapt the look to the setting. Statement earrings, embellished clutches, and delicate footwear complete the ensemble. For UAE evening formals, opt for metallic embroidery and rich fabrics; for UK garden events, lighter hues with floral motifs blend seamlessly with the surroundings.
